Common Issues with Casement Windows
Before diving into the repair process, it's vital to recognize some typical issues that can accompany casement windows:
ProblemDescriptionProblem Opening/ClosingThe window might jam or be hard to operate due to debris, corrosion, or the crank mechanism malfunctioning.Leaks or DraftsPoor sealing or damaged weather condition removing can result in air and water leakages.Harmed or Broken HardwareThe crank manage or other hardware elements may break or end up being corroded, preventing operation.Cracked or Broken GlassThe glass pane may crack due to effect or stress, requiring replacement.MisalignmentIf the window is not aligned effectively in the frame, it may not close completely, jeopardizing security and insulation.Products Needed for Casement Window Repair

Begin by identifying the specific concern impacting the window. Thoroughly inspect the crank system, hardware, weather condition stripping, and glass to recognize any noticeable damage or wear.
2. Cleaning up the Mechanism
If the window is hard to run, debris might be blocking the mechanism. Here's how to clean up and lube it:
Remove the Crank Handle: Using a screwdriver, carefully detach the crank handle.Tidy the Mechanism: Use a putty knife to scrape away any dirt or gunk. Oil the Joints: Apply silicone spray or graphite lubricant to relieve the operation of the mechanism.3. Fixing or Replacing Weather Stripping
If leakages or drafts exist, the weather condition removing might need replacement. Follow these steps:
Remove Old Weather Stripping: Carefully peel away the old removing from the frame.Cut New Weather Stripping: Measure and cut the new weather stripping to fit.Connect New Stripping: Press the brand-new weather stripping into location, making sure a snug fit.4. Dealing With Broken or Damaged Hardware
Broken hardware can hamper window operation. Here's how to replace it:
Identify the Component: Determine which part is harmed (e.g., crank, arm).Source Replacement Parts: Visit a local hardware shop or order the required parts online.Set Up the New Hardware: Use a screwdriver or pliers to remove the broken part and connect the brand-new element firmly.5. Glass Repair or Replacement
If the glass pane is cracked or broken, follow these steps:
Remove the Broken Glass: Using security glasses and gloves, carefully get rid of the broken glass from the frame.Prepare the Frame: Clean any debris or residues of the old glass utilizing a putty knife.Place New Glass: Carefully position the brand-new glass into the frame, guaranteeing a snug fit.Seal the Edges: Use caulk to seal the edges of the glass to prevent leaks.6. Re-aligning the Window
If the window is misaligned, follow these actions:
Identify the Misalignment: Check for gaps when the energy-efficient window repair is closed.Adjust the Hinges: If applicable, tighten up or loosen the hinges utilizing a screwdriver to accomplish appropriate positioning.Preventative Measures
To prevent future repairs, consider these preventative measures:
Regular Maintenance: Clean and oil the window frame repair mechanisms every six months.Inspect Weather Stripping: Examine and replace weather condition removing as necessary to keep an airtight seal.Examine for Damage: Routinely check the glass and hardware for indications of wear or damage.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
